Output ec51e8deb6027fd3f399bd1318ea10d7c826264ff978353d76f089a665ecf687:12

value
15234
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 756b0ef2e1236d4fb894f06e74cadc7d7189cbc0367238fd246278abde02b7ce
address
bc1pw44sauhpydk5lwy57ph8fjku04ccnj7qxeer3lfyvfu2hhszkl8q9hjpcf
transaction
ec51e8deb6027fd3f399bd1318ea10d7c826264ff978353d76f089a665ecf687
spent
true